Neighborhood Overview
Hobey's Restaurant & Casino is located along Sun Valley Boulevard, acting as a prominent landmark in the Sun Valley region of Nevada. The venue is easily accessible via major local roadways, with traffic typically moving efficiently outside of peak commute hours. Parking is provided on-site, offering convenient access directly to the entrance for all guests. The nearest major air travel hub is Reno-Tahoe International Airport, located approximately 10 to 15 minutes away by car depending on traffic conditions.
Navigating the area is straightforward, as the main thoroughfare provides a clear path for both local drivers and those using rideshare services. During busy weekends or event nights, it is recommended to arrive slightly ahead of time to secure your preferred spot in the lot. Rideshare vehicles generally have no trouble locating the entrance, making it a reliable option for those preferring not to drive. Planning your arrival during off-peak hours can further streamline your experience, allowing for a more relaxed transition into the venue's amenities.

Weather & Seasons
Winter
Winters are cold, with temperatures frequently dropping below freezing at night. Visitors should pack warm layers, including heavy coats and gloves, for any time spent outdoors. While the venue remains comfortable indoors, road conditions can occasionally be impacted by snow, so ensure your vehicle is prepared for cold-weather travel.
Spring & early summer
This period offers mild and pleasant weather, perfect for exploring the surrounding region. Daytime temperatures are comfortable, though layering is still recommended as evenings can remain cool. It is an excellent time to visit before the heat of mid-summer sets in, allowing for a comfortable experience.
Mid-summer
Expect warm to hot temperatures during the day with plenty of sunshine throughout. Lightweight, breathable clothing is highly recommended for staying comfortable while moving between locations. Be sure to stay hydrated and take advantage of indoor air-conditioned spaces during the hottest parts of the afternoon.
Fall season
Fall brings cooling temperatures and crisp air, making it one of the most comfortable times of the year. The weather is generally stable, though you should still prepare for chilly mornings and evenings. It is a fantastic time to enjoy both indoor and outdoor activities in the region.
Rain & snow
While significant precipitation is relatively rare, occasional rain or snow showers can occur, particularly in the winter months. Always monitor local forecasts if you are traveling during these times. Having a waterproof jacket or umbrella is a smart precaution to ensure your plans remain unaffected by minor weather changes.
